## Local Setup: DNS Flakiness

The Quillhaven stack intermittently fails to resolve the internal resolver alias on first boot. Workaround: restart the stub resolver container, then flush the local cache with `qh dns flush`. If lookups still time out, pin the resolver container to the host network in your compose override. This avoids the race entirely.

Because hostname resolution can't be trusted during cold starts, the catalogue service must be configured with a direct, IP-based connection string, shown below.

replica DSN, bagaf-bagep: mssql://praion_svc:7RJjXrE@db-3c46.halixcorp.internal:5432/zorix

Subject: Loading dock hours — please note. Hello, this is the front desk at Cobbleford Works. The loading dock accepts deliveries 07:00–15:30, Monday to Friday only. Vehicles arriving outside these hours will be turned away, no exceptions. Reverse in from Tanner Lane and report to the dock marshal before unloading. To open the dock-side personnel door during delivery hours, enter the code below.

door code, tajof-kageg: bdg-QVDCE-3

Hey — handing off the Quillstack catalogue import before I'm out next week. The MARC parser now handles the weird diacritics from the Bramwick Library feed, and dedupe runs nightly instead of on-demand. Watch the memory spike around 2am; I capped the batch size at 5k but it's still chunky. Tests are green except one flaky fixture. Any questions during review, ping the person responsible below.

signatory, yahog-badug: Quenix Ulaael

## Support

The Verdantic greenhouse controller recalibrates humidity and temperature sensors nightly. If you observe drift exceeding the tolerances documented in `calibration.md` during review, check the recalibration log before flagging the control loop itself. Known drift patterns are tracked in the Verdantic issue board. For calibration data or reviewer access, write to the maintainers at the address below.

escalation mailbox, hafop-hahap: oliok@sivrelsoft.internal

**Handover: Per-tenant rate quotas (Arlo → Priya)**

For the weekly sync: I migrated the Lattice Gateway quota store from in-memory counters to the shared ledger, so limits now survive restarts. Tenant overrides live in `quota_overrides.yaml`; changes require a two-person review. Watch the Brennock tenant — they spike every Monday. The ledger admin console accepts the recovery passphrase below.

vault phrase of yaguf-hahaf = druath-holix